Countrywide (NYSE:CFC), a U.S. home mortgage lender, is down .92 to $19.18. According to Dow Jones Source; From CFC’s Chairman of the Board Angelo R Mozilo sold 139,918 shares at $20.14 for a value of $2,818,368 on 10/8/07 after exercising 139,918 shares for $9.94 for value of $1,390,785 on 10/8/07. CFC November option implied volatility of 68 is above its 26-week average of 59 according to Track Data, suggesting larger risk.
US Airways (NYSE: LCC) is recently up .95 to $31.52. Goldman Sachs upgraded LCC to Buy from Neutral and raised its price target to $36 from $33. LCC over all option implied volatility of 57 is above its 26-week average of 52 according to Track Data, suggesting slightly larger risks.
